32 firms apply under PLI 2.0 IT hardware scheme: Ashwini Vaishnaw

New Delhi, Aug 31 : Union IT Minister Ashwini Vaishnaw said on Wednesday that 32 companies, including HP, Dell, Lenovo, Foxconn, Acer, and Thomson, among others, have applied under the Production Linked Incentive (PLI) 2.0 scheme for IT hardware.
The expected incremental production under the scheme is around Rs 3.35 lakh crore, according to the minister.
Several domestic companies such as Dixon Technologies, VVDN, and Netweb are among the 32 applicants under the 2.0 scheme for IT hardware.
